#543d55 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#543d55 is composed of 32.9% red, 23.9%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.2% cyan, 28.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 66.7% black. It has a hue angle of 297.5 degrees, a saturation of 16.4% and a lightness of 28.6%. #543d55 color hex could be obtained by blending #a87aaa with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

● #543d55 color description : Very dark grayish magenta.
#543d55 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#543d55 has RGB values of R:84, G:61,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0.28,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 5520725.
